Jobs for Nursing Administration Grads in New York
There are 255,560 people in the state and 4,155,240 people in the nation working in Nursing Administration jobs.
Wages for Nursing Administration Jobs in New York
In this state, Nursing Administration grads earn an average of $121,620. Nationwide, they make an average of $106,265.
